Cranberry Gin Fizz

2.4K

A gin fizz is one of my favorite frothy and bubbly cocktails. The Cranberry Gin Fizz features a homemade cranberry simple syrup, egg white, gin, citrus, and chilled prosecco. It’s sweet, tart, and has a nice frothy top that adds tons of body and texture in each sip.

You can make this cocktail without egg white if that’s not your thing and it will still be wonderful.

How to make a Cranberry Gin Fizz

Cranberry Simple Syrup

  1. Heat the water and sugar in a small saucepan over medium heat until the sugar is dissolved. Add in the cranberries and bring everything to a boil then reduce the heat to low. As the cranberries begin to break down you will hear them pop, start smashing them with a spoon or fork.
  2. Once the liquid thickens to a syrup consistency, remove the pot from the stove.
  3. Strain the syrup into a container using a mesh strainer and discard the cranberries.

Cranberry Gin Fizz

Add the egg white, lemon juice, 1 oz of cranberry simple syrup, and gin to a cocktail shaker. Dry shake for one full minute then add in the ice and shake for 30 seconds. Pour the cocktail into a highball glass and top will prosecco. Garnish with a small piece of rosemary.

Ingredients

Units Scale

1 cup fresh cranberries

1 cup sugar

1 cup water

1 egg white

1 oz lemon juice

2 oz Gin

Ice

Prosecco, chilled

Rosemary sprig
